Tips to Remember:
β’ Think of the verb λ₯λ€ (deopda), meaning βto be hot.β The noun λμ (deowi) comes from it. Imagine βλ (more) μ¨μ΄ (way)β to remind you of increasing heat.
β’ Picture a hot summer day when everything feels βmore hotβ β that extra heat is λμ.
Explanations:
β’ λμ (deowi) refers to the hot weather or excessive heat, especially in the summer.
β’ It is a noun derived from the adjective λ₯λ€, used to discuss the season or period of high temperatures.
Other Words That Mean the Same Thing:
⒠무λμ (mudeowi) β often implies scorching or sweltering heat.
β’ μ΄ (yeol) β can mean heat or fever, though it is used differently depending on context.
Alternate Meanings and Slang:
β’ There are no widely recognized slang meanings for λμ. It is primarily used in its literal sense to denote hot weather.
